Layoffs at OKC’s Gulfport Energy

Oklahoma City’s Gulfport Energy Corporation announced  it is laying off 13 percent of its workforce, suspending its share repurchase program and continuing discounted debt repurchases. Stock exchange warning issued to Chaparral Energy

Oklahoma City’s Chaparral Energy, Inc. has been officially warned by the New York Stock exchange that its shares are in low trading and the firm could be removed from the exchange. Judge rules against nuclear watch group in New Mexico

A federal judge in New Mexico has dismissed a lawsuit filed by the environmental group Nuclear Watch New Mexico against the U.S. Department of Energy and its Los Alamos nuclear weapons laboratory.
